Transaction 2ff130169c7592933385a235a00698467258a71fb304cc995b0a7a29977eb91e
1 Input
2 Outputs
- 2ff130169c7592933385a235a00698467258a71fb304cc995b0a7a29977eb91e:0
- 2ff130169c7592933385a235a00698467258a71fb304cc995b0a7a29977eb91e:1
value 22392680
address 1BpoBgiSLuTYFteNjCWYtKGMC94trXU9cx
value 53452380
address 35X33ngUX5FvnWB61g8k3g3NJKELteFCFy